Outfielder David DeJesus was held out of the Royals' lineup Wednesday in the series finale at Oakland due to a sore back.

DeJesus leads the club with a .304 average and 107 hits and already has a career-high 10 home runs.

"He got tight in his lower back (Tuesday night)," Royals manager Trey Hillman said. "That's why he wasn't moving very good (Tuesday)."

DeJesus went 0-for-4 that day to drop his average to .301.

"I don't think it's serious, but muscle tightness," Hillman said. "Hopefully we'll get a refreshed guy back (Friday)."

The Royals are off Thursday before opening a nine-game homestand, with the first three games against the White Sox.

Hillman also rested second baseman Mark Grudzielanek and catcher John Buck on Wednesday, a day game after a night game. Tony Pena Jr. started at shortstop, while Mike Aviles, who has been starting at shortstop, moved to second base. Miguel Olivo replaced Buck behind the plate.

ROYALS 4, ATHLETICS 3 (10 innings): Jose Guillen's sacrifice fly with the bases loaded in the 10th scored Esteban German, who led off the inning with a walk. After Mike Aviles failed to put down a sacrifice bunt, he doubled to move German to third. Ramon Ramirez, the fifth of six Kansas City pitchers, picked up the victory, while Joakim Soria earned his 30th save. The A's had 13 hits, but 12 were singles, and they stranded 15 runners.
